Standard CMOS, pass-transistor logic, and dynamic logic each have advantages and disadvantages. Which of the following is/are not true in comparing these logic styles? A. Dynamic logic is the most robust circuit style. B. Standard CMOS is best suited to complex circuits with many inputs. C.VOH is significantly lower than V_DD in pass.transistor logic D. Some logic functions can be implemented with fewer transistors in pass- transistor logic. E. The area can be smaller for pass-transistor logic. F. Dynamic logic does not have a pull-up network.Explanation / Answer
A. True
The noise margin of dynamic circuits is less as compare to Static CMOS Logic as well as leakage is less in case of static cmos.
B. False
Because the robustness of the circuit decreases as no. of transistors increases which leads to increase in parasitic capacitance at output node.
C. True
Because in pass transistor logic the VOH is VDD - Vtn and the value of Vtn is quite significant in Upper technology.
D. True
Because in pass transistor logic pull up circuitry is not present hence transistor count gets reduced.
E. True
As the transistor count is less, hence area required is also less for implementation of this logic.
F. True
It just has 1 precharge PMOS transistor and no other Pull up circuitry.
